A Pedestrian Planning Procedures Manual

Vol. II. Procedures
Source: Federal Highway Administration (FHWA)

This volume is operational and sequential in nature. The procedures are grouped into two major phases:

  1. A demand modelling phase, in which the existing (and projected) movement of pedestrians is examined using a gravity model approach to produce a network plan showing the assignment of pedestrian volumes; and
  2. A network evaluation phase, in which first phase output is utilized to develop a plan addressing the specific planning of the pedestrian system elements and modal interface requirements. In addition, methods have been incorporated for examining and evaluating both system's effectiveness and potential impacts

Other volumes in this series are Volume I: Overview, and Volume III: Technical Supplement.
